The heat issue is probably from the usual Xiaomi bugs... Probably from an update.. Jus downgrade to the most usable version of MIUI on your device and manage... While I was using the 9s, they released three updates released for Android 11, but I always went back to Android 10, those updates were some exotic bugs as usual... 12.0.3 Android 10 was the version that was most stable, that is what I was always on while I was using Note 9s... You can try and flash that particular build and I am sure your experience will be better... The thing with Xiaomi devices is you should NEVER rush to update whenever you see update..., it will almost always end in tears
